Interact Meaning in English

word

/ˌɪnɝˈækt/, /ˌɪntɝˈækt/
in-ter-AKT
/ˌɪntəɹˈækt/
in-tuh-RAKT

释义

To communicate or do things with someone or something, usually in a way that affects both sides.

用法与细微差别

Commonly used in formal, academic, and technical contexts. Often paired with 'with': 'interact with people', 'interact with the system'. Can refer to both people and things (like software). Don't confuse with 'communicate', which only means sharing information.
